Strengths

Icon

SDK footprint on over 2.8 billion mobile devices globally

Instabug's SDK runs on over 2.8 billion devices globally (2025), embedded in top apps, giving usage and crash telemetry at granularity competitors lack; this scale enables benchmarking across thousands of hardware/OS combos and reduces blind spots in diagnostics.

Icon

Under 1 percent CPU usage and minimal memory overhead

Instabug's SDK runs under 1% CPU and adds ~5-10 MB RAM per session, critical for gaming and fintech apps where App Store reviews show performance impacts drop retention by up to 20%.

This lightweight footprint helped Instabug win enterprise deals in fiscal 2025, contributing to a 28% YoY revenue rise and large-account ARR growing to $74M.

Icon

Integration with over 30 industry-standard DevOps tools

Instabug integrates with over 30 DevOps tools including Jira, Slack, GitHub, and Zendesk, acting as a central hub that trims developer context switching and accelerates issue resolution.

Tools reducing context switching boost engineer retention; companies report up to 21% higher retention and 30% faster ticket closure when workflows are unified-benefits Instabug delivers.

This interoperability embeds Instabug into CI/CD pipelines, increasing platform stickiness; enterprise customers using these integrations report 2-3x deeper organizational penetration.

Icon

90 percent faster bug reporting via 'Shake-to-Send' feature

Instabug's Shake-to-Send boosts actionable bug reports by making feedback frictionless, driving a reported 90% faster submission rate and increasing report volume (clients cite up to 3x more reports).

Real-time reports include screen recordings and logs, cutting reproduction time by hours per bug-clients report ~40% faster triage.

These time savings lower R&D costs and shorten release cycles; customer case studies show release cadence improving by ~20% and support cost reductions near 15%.

  • 90% faster submissions
  • 3x report volume
  • 40% faster triage
  • 20% quicker releases
  • 15% support cost cut
Icon

Expansion into full-stack Mobile Observability (APM)

Instabug evolved from bug reporting to full-stack Mobile Observability (APM), adding crash, network, and UI-hang telemetry and entering enterprise observability spend in FY2025; this broadened offering grew ARPU ~28% YoY to $4,900 and supported a 2025 ARR of $72M.

Clients consolidate monitoring, reducing vendor count and shifting budgets from legacy APMs to Instabug's single-platform mobile focus, driving higher contract sizes and a 35% increase in enterprise deals in 2025.

  • ARPU FY2025: $4,900 (+28% YoY)
  • ARR FY2025: $72M
  • Enterprise deals +35% in 2025
  • Covers crashes, network, UI hangs

Weaknesses

Icon

Revenue concentration in mobile-only platforms

Instabug's revenue is concentrated in mobile-only tooling, unlike Datadog ($6.3B FY2024 revenue) and New Relic ($1.6B FY2024), leaving it absent from server/web monitoring and reducing appeal to enterprises seeking a single-pane-of-glass vendor.

Icon

High premium pricing tiers for enterprise features

While Instabug's entry plans remain affordable, the move to enterprise tiers-priced up to $45,000 annually in 2025-can be cost-prohibitive for mid-market firms.

With 2025 macro tightening and 18% of app teams cutting tooling spend, some buyers opt for lower-cost or open-source crash reporting.

Instabug's sales team must balance defending gross margins (reported 68% in FY2025) against churn from price-sensitive customers.

Icon

Complexity in managing high-volume data noise

For apps with 10-50M users, Instabug can generate millions of reports monthly, overwhelming small engineering teams of 5-20 engineers; without top-tier AI triage, teams report alert fatigue and slower mean time to resolution (MTTR).

In 2025 pilots, clients saw up to 40% of incoming reports flagged as low-actionability, inflating queue sizes and support costs.

Improving signal-to-noise to cut irrelevant alerts by 60% is critical so Instabug stays a time-saver, not a time-sink.

Icon

Dependency on Apple and Google OS update cycles

Instabug's core SDK relies on Apple iOS and Google Android internals, so Apple's ATT privacy changes (2021) and Android's background-access updates mean platform policy shifts can cut feature access overnight; in 2025 Instabug reported 62% of revenue tied to mobile crash/bug reporting clients, raising exposure.

A single OS policy change blocking background logs would force major R&D: Instabug's engineering spend rose to $18.4M in FY2025, showing reactive costs; maintaining parity across iOS/Android demands costly roadmap churn and faster release cycles.

Platform risk forces ongoing investment and limits predictability: 38% of mobile apps surveyed in 2025 cited SDK breakages after major OS releases, implying higher churn and sales friction for Instabug's customers.

  • 62% revenue tied to mobile crash/bug clients
  • $18.4M FY2025 engineering spend
  • 38% apps report SDK breakages post-OS updates
Icon

Limited brand awareness outside the developer community

Instabug is strong among mobile engineers but lacks C-suite recognition versus major SaaS firms, limiting top-down access to enterprise digital-transformation budgets.

That forces a bottom-up sales motion, lengthening sales cycles-benchmarks show bottom-up SaaS deals average 6-12 months vs. 3-6 months for executive-led deals-and raises internal advocacy costs.

In 2025, enterprises allocating ~22% of IT spend to digital transformation favor vendor brands they know, increasing Instabug's GTM friction.

  • Known to developers, not C-suite
  • Top-down sales limited; budgets controlled at exec level
  • Bottom-up deals take 6-12 months on average
  • 2025: ~22% of IT budgets target digital transformation
